Output 088080805660d254db58626f45c5bf3e8b0daf070ce0ee70707aa4d30e83024d:0

value
4539217556
script pubkey
OP_0 OP_PUSHBYTES_20 8b99f5b704288c46d2f94d5d8dc9fa3d6a91875a
address
ltc1q3wvltdcy9zxyd5hef4wcmj06844frp66ptpplg
transaction
088080805660d254db58626f45c5bf3e8b0daf070ce0ee70707aa4d30e83024d
spent
true